Got a message over the CB that there was a fender bender up ahead, a couple of SUV's had decided to swap a bit of paint.

Notice as i get clear of the accident the camera pans left, that was my drives spinning out and the cab slewed left. I was able to recover for 3 reasons, my cruise was off, my jake was off, my road speed was correct for the road conditions, and i didnt panic.
